Primary Role:
A laboratory technician supporting fiber optic component testing in a hardware-focused lab environment.
Troubleshooting & Failure Analysis: Over time, support failure mode analysis and help with basic troubleshooting of fiber optic components.
Optical Measurements: Learn (or apply existing knowledge of) optical measurement techniques using both manual and automated test systems.
Testing Responsibilities: Assist with environmental and mechanical testing using walk in chambers and mechanical test systems.
Programming Equipment: Operate and program environmental chambers for various test cycles.
Test Setup & Reporting: Independently set up tests after training, report progress, document results, and maintain accurate records.
Basic Data Analysis: Perform basic data analysis using Microsoft Excel (must-have skill), along with Word and PowerPoint for documentation.
Workplace Standards: Maintain a safe, clean, and organized workspace; attention to detail and good eyesight are essential due to small components.
